2 Yard Skip illustration, mini skip

2 Yard Skip·mini skip

From £60–£190

  • A mini skip, best for small garden clearances, DIY offcuts and one-room tidy-ups.
  • Holds roughly 20-30 bin bags or around 1-1.5 tonnes of mixed waste
4 Yard Skip illustration, midi skip

4 Yard Skip·midi skip

From £120–£276

  • A midi skip, best for garden tidies, bathroom rip-outs and small renovation jobs.
  • Holds roughly 30-40 bin bags or around 2 tonnes of mixed waste
6 Yard Skip illustration, builders skip

6 Yard Skip·builders skip

From £130–£354

  • The UK standard builders skip, best for kitchen renovations and small building jobs.
  • Holds roughly 50-60 bin bags or around 2.5-3 tonnes of mixed waste
8 Yard Skip illustration, large builders skip

8 Yard Skip·large builders skip

From £140–£393

  • A large builders skip, best for full home renovations and heavier construction waste.
  • Holds roughly 60-80 bin bags or around 3-4 tonnes of mixed waste
10 Yard Skip illustration, maxi skip

10 Yard Skip·maxi skip

From £346–£468

  • A maxi skip, best for house clearances and light commercial projects. Sized for bulky low-weight waste; not for soil or rubble.
  • Holds roughly 80-100 bin bags or around 4-5 tonnes of light waste
12 Yard Skip illustration, large maxi skip

12 Yard Skip·large maxi skip

From £150–£519

  • A large maxi skip, best for full house strip-outs and bulky low-weight waste. Not suitable for soil or rubble due to weight limits.
  • Holds roughly 100-120 bin bags or around 5-6 tonnes of light waste

The Sawston conservation area holds over 30 listed buildings, among them the Grade I parish church and Sawston Hall, a Tudor courtyard house of 1557 to 1584, both carrying the tightest listed-building controls. Sawston Hall was rebuilt after the earlier moated house was burnt in 1553 by Lady Jane Grey's supporters following Mary Tudor's overnight stay, and Cambridgeshire County Council handles skip permits.

Do you need a road permit in Sawston?

A permit is only needed in Sawston when the skip will rest on land the council controls: public roads, pavements and grass verges. The charge is the current council fee for 14 days, and applications typically need 10 working days' notice. Skips on private driveways or off-street parking don't need a permit at all. Sorting at a licensed transfer station

From Sawston, skip loads are taken to a licensed waste transfer station. The contents are tipped and sorted by material type, with wood, metal, hardcore, plasterboard and clean plastics all separated from mixed residue.

02

Compliance with waste regulations

Skip hire in Sawston operates under England waste carrier licensing rules, registered with the Environment Agency. A waste transfer note is produced automatically at booking, meeting duty-of-care obligations under the Environmental Protection Act 1990.

03

Recycling and landfill

Metal, wood, and hardcore from Sawston skip loads are directed to specialist UK recyclers: smelters, biomass plants, and aggregate facilities respectively. Residue with no recovery value goes to landfill. Around 90% of UK skip waste is recycled or recovered (WRAP UK, 2023).
